Recalls for 2021 Honda Accord

3 NHTSA recall campaigns affecting ~3,244,920 vehicles.

24V064000Air Bags:sensor:occupant Classification:front Passenger
~750,114 affected

Honda (American Honda Motor Co.) is recalling certain 2020-2022 Pilot, Accord, Civic sedan, HR-V, Odyssey, 2020 Civic coupe, Fit, 2021-2022 Civic hatchback, 2021 Civic Type R, Insight, 2020-2021 CR-V, CR-V Hybrid, Passport, Ridgeline, Accord Hybrid, 2020 Acura MDX, 2022 Acura MDX, 2020-2022 Acura RDX, and 2020-2021 Acura TLX vehicles. The front passenger seat weight sensor may crack and short circuit, failing to suppress the air bag as intended.

23V858000Fuel Pump
~2,490,460 affected

Honda (American Honda Motor Co.) is recalling certain 2013-2023 Honda Accord, Civic Coupe, Civic Sedan, Civic Hatchback, Civic Type R, CR-V, HR-V, Ridgeline, Odyssey, Acura ILX, MDX, MDX Hybrid, RDX, RLX, TLX, 2019-2022 Honda Insight, Passport, 2020 Honda CR-V Hybrid, 2018-2019 Honda Clarity PHEV, Fit, and 2015-2020 Honda Accord Hybrid, Pilot, Acura NSX vehicles. The fuel pump inside the fuel tank may fail.

21V900000Seat Belts:rear/other:retractor
~4,346 affected

Honda (American Honda Motor Co.) is recalling certain 2021 Accord Sedan, Accord Hybrid, CR-V, Ridgeline, 2022 Insight and CR-V Hybrid vehicles. The automatic locking retractor on the second-row center seat belt assembly may deactivate improperly, which can result in an unsecured child restraint system. As such, these vehicles fail to comply with the requirements of Federal Motor Vehicle Safety Standard number 208, "Occupant Crash Protection."

2021 Honda Accord — FAQ

Answers based on real NHTSA complaint and recall data for this specific model year.

Is the 2021 Honda Accord reliable?
Verdict: Below Average Complaints. The 2021 Honda Accord has 281 NHTSA complaints, 25 crash-related, and 3 recall campaigns. The most common issue is Forward Collision Avoidance: Automatic Emergency Braking with 44 complaints. Source: NHTSA via VinItel.
What are common problems with the 2021 Honda Accord?
Top reported problems: Forward Collision Avoidance: Automatic Emergency Braking (44 complaints, avg 9,167 mi); Electrical Faults (38 complaints, avg 61,296 mi); Engine Problems (24 complaints). Every complaint is filed by an owner with NHTSA — this is raw reported data, not editorial opinion.
At what mileage do problems start on the 2021 Honda Accord?
The weighted average mileage at time of complaint is about 33,302 miles. Some components fail earlier, some later — check the "All Problems by Category" table above for per-issue averages.
How safe is the 2021 Honda Accord?
NHTSA complaints for the 2021 Honda Accord include 25 crash-related reports, 1 fire reports, 14 injuries, and 0 fatalities. These are owner-reported incidents, not official crash-test ratings — a complaint being filed doesn't confirm a defect, but clusters around specific components are worth investigating.
